PRESS RELEASE
Deccan Gold Signs Definitive Earn-In Agreement for Strategic Spanish
Tungsten Project Amid Global Critical Minerals Race
• Pathway to earn an initial 51% stake in the Logrosan Tungsten Project by March 2027
• Project offers exposure to tungsten, gold, rare earth elements, tin, and niobium-tantalum
potential.
• Amid growing focus on resource security, strengthens Deccan Gold's international critical
minerals portfolio essential for defence, aerospace, semiconductors, and advanced
manufacturing.
Bengaluru, June 10, 2026: Deccan Gold Mines Limited (BSE: 512068), India's first and only listed
gold and critical minerals resource company, today announced the signing of a definitive Earn-In,
Option and Shareholders Agreement for the Logrosan Tungsten Project in Spain, providing a
pathway for the Company to progressively earn an initial 51% stake in the project by March 2027.
The agreement marks a significant step in Deccan Gold's strategy to build a globally diversified
portfolio of gold and critical mineral assets aligned with the growing global focus on resource security,
supply-chain resilience, and strategic minerals.
Under the agreement, Deccan Gold will invest EUR 1.76 million to progressively acquire a 51%
stake in Logrosan Minera S.L. by March 2027. The Company will subsequently have the option to
increase its ownership to 75%, subject to agreed milestones and independent valuation, with the
potential to further increase its stake to as much as 95% over time through future funding
participation and dilution provisions, subject to applicable regulatory approvals.
The announcement builds on Deccan Gold's strategic entry into the Logrosan Project announced
in December 2025 and reflects the Company's growing conviction in the asset's long-term potential.
Located within a highly mineralised region of Spain, the Logrosan and Maria Projects together
represent a district-scale critical minerals opportunity with prospectivity for tungsten, gold, tin, rare
earth elements, niobium, and tantalum.

Exploration undertaken by Deccan Gold's partners has identified multiple targets through extensive
soil sampling, geophysical surveys, and drilling programmes. At Logrosan, a six-hole diamond drilling
campaign intersected multiple veins of potentially economic scheelite (tungsten) mineralisation,
including intersections of 3 metres at 0.42% WO₃, 9 metres at 0.32% WO₃, and 2.7 metres at 0.29%
WO₃.
----------------Page (1) Break----------------
A drilling programme currently underway is aimed at extending and further defining the mineralised
zones. Early exploration results suggest that the Dehesa target could represent a significant tungsten
discovery, with additional upside from gold and rare earth element mineralisation.
Tungsten is classified globally as a critical mineral owing to its strategic importance in defence,
aerospace, semiconductors, electronics, advanced manufacturing, and industrial applications.
With China continuing to dominate global tungsten production and processing, governments and
industries worldwide are increasingly seeking diversified and secure sources of supply.
Spain is among Europe's most established mining jurisdictions, offering 100% foreign ownership,
competitive operating costs, a skilled mining workforce, and alignment with the European Union's
Critical Raw Materials Act, which aims to strengthen domestic and allied supply chains for strategic
minerals.

About Deccan Gold Mines Ltd.
Deccan Gold Mines Ltd. (BSE: 512068) is India's first and only listed gold and critical minerals resource
company. Established in 2003, the Company has built a diversified portfolio of gold and critical mineral
assets across India and internationally, spanning Andhra Pradesh, Kyrgyzstan, Chhattisgarh, Spain,
Mozambique, Finland, and Tanzania. Deccan Gold is focused on developing responsible, technology-
led, and globally competitive mining assets while creating long-term value for shareholders and
contributing to resource security through sustainable mineral development.
